Учебники

Логотип — Арифметические Операции

Логотип обеспечивает обычные арифметические операции сложения, вычитания, умножения и деления, обозначаемые символами +, -, *, /. Каждая из этих операций дает результат. Если вы ничего не сделаете с результатом, например напечатаете его, логотип покажет ошибку.

С помощью команды печати можно использовать результат арифметической операции и распечатать его в окне команд. Примеры, приведенные на следующем скриншоте, демонстрируют то же самое.

Арифметические Операторы

Другие полезные команды —

  • sqrt — принимает один неотрицательный аргумент и возвращает его квадратный корень.

  • power — он принимает два аргумента, называет их ‘a’ и ‘b’ и генерирует a в степень b.

  • ln — принимает один аргумент и возвращает его натуральный логарифм

  • exp — принимает один аргумент и вычисляет e для этой степени, e — натуральное число 2.718281828.

  • log10 — принимает логарифм к основанию 10 одного аргумента.

sqrt — принимает один неотрицательный аргумент и возвращает его квадратный корень.

power — он принимает два аргумента, называет их ‘a’ и ‘b’ и генерирует a в степень b.

ln — принимает один аргумент и возвращает его натуральный логарифм

exp — принимает один аргумент и вычисляет e для этой степени, e — натуральное число 2.718281828.

log10 — принимает логарифм к основанию 10 одного аргумента.

На следующем скриншоте показан пример вышеприведенных команд с соответствующим выводом.

Полезные команды

Арифметические операторы имеют приоритет, который определяет порядок, в котором они оцениваются.

Примечание. Печать 60 * sqrt 2 и печать sqrt 2 * 60 дают разные ответы. Здесь оператор * имеет приоритет над оператором sqrt. Таким образом, * будет выполнено до sqrt, если есть выбор, как во втором случае.

По этой причине первый оператор печатает значение, в 60 раз превышающее квадратный корень из 2, тогда как второй оператор печатает квадратный корень из 120, как показано на следующем снимке экрана.